Jurupa Valley, California residents who are pursuing a misdemeanor appeal may consider filing a Request for a Court-Appointed Lawyer to ensure proper legal representation during the appeals process. This request is particularly beneficial for individuals who are unable to afford private legal counsel but wish to pursue justice and exercise their rights. A Request for Court-Appointed Lawyer in a misdemeanor appeal is an official application submitted to the appropriate court, seeking the appointment of a qualified attorney to represent the appellant. The purpose of this application is to ensure that individuals facing criminal charges have access to legal representation, regardless of their financial circumstances. In Jurupa Valley, California, there are several specific instances where individuals may require a court-appointed lawyer for their misdemeanor appeal. These scenarios include: 1. Indigence: An appellant must demonstrate their inability to hire a private attorney due to financial constraints. This is a crucial factor in determining eligibility for a court-appointed lawyer. 2. Complexity of the Case: If the misdemeanor appeal involves complex legal issues or requires extensive research, investigation, or arguments, it becomes essential to have a skilled attorney to navigate and present the case effectively. 3. Procedural Knowledge: The appeals process has specific procedures and timelines that can be challenging for individuals without legal training to understand and follow. A court-appointed attorney can assist in navigating these complexities to ensure a fair and just appeal. 4. Equal Protection: The U.S. Constitution guarantees equal protection under the law. Appointing a lawyer for individuals who cannot afford one ensures that their rights are protected and helps maintain fairness and integrity within the legal system. Applicants seeking a court-appointed lawyer for their misdemeanor appeal in Jurupa Valley, California, must submit a Request for Court-Appointed Lawyer form to the appropriate court. This form typically requires detailed information about the appellant's financial status, as well as the reasons why they believe they are entitled to court-appointed representation. It is crucial to note that the court's decision to grant a request for a court-appointed lawyer is based on a thorough evaluation of the individual's financial circumstances and the merits of the case. Additionally, individuals must demonstrate that they have made a reasonable effort to obtain private counsel before seeking a court-appointed lawyer. By successfully requesting a court-appointed lawyer for a misdemeanor appeal in Jurupa Valley, California, individuals can improve their chances of presenting a strong defense and achieving a favorable outcome.
